Explain what are the different qualifiers in C? What are recursive functions? Inline embedded systems interview questions pdf download property says whenever it will called, it will copy the complete definition of that function. Explain Difference between object oriented and object based languages?

Inline functions property says whenever it will called, it will copy the complete definition of that function. The void pointer means that it points to a variable that can be of any type.

A mutex object enables one thread into a controlled section, forcing other threads which tries to gain access to that section to wait until the first thread has moved out from that section. Recursive function declared embedded systems interview questions pdf download inline creates the burden on the compilers execution.

Interrupt latency can be minimized by writing short ISR routine and by not delaying interrupts for more time.

Real-time embedded systems are computer systems that monitor, respond or control an external environment. Other pointers points to a specific type of variable while void pointer is a somewhat generic pointer and can be pointed to any data type, be it standard data type int, char etc or user define data type structure, union etc.

But to dereference it, we have to embedded systems interview questions pdf download the void pointer to correct data type. Volatile keyword is useful for memory-mapped peripheral registers, global variables modified by an interrupt service routine, global variables accessed by multiple tasks within a multi-threaded application.

What is the order of calling for the constructors and destructors in case of objects of inherited classes? What is difference between using a macro and a embedded systems interview questions pdf download line function?

If the candidate correctly answers these questions, I'll Got a tip or Question? Scope of static variables?